Coinciding with a key project milestone on Dec. 13, 2021, the Rush Line bus rapid transit (BRT) project transitioned to the Metropolitan Council as the METRO Purple Line. The proposed 15-mile transit route includes planned stations between Union Depot in Saint Paul and downtown White Bear Lake and will operate primarily in dedicated bus lanes seven days a week, serving stops every ten minutes during rush hours and every fifteen minutes during other times. The project will connect people to jobs, education, healthcare and recreation destinations while supporting economic development along the corridor.

Students can purchase $25.00 (including fees) rush tickets for select concerts up to 10 days in advance both online and in person at the David Geffen Hall Welcome Center. Accessible on a first come, first served basis, subject to availability, and not applicable to select premium seating.

Students in high school and above must present a valid Student ID at the Box Office to purchase or pick up tickets. A maximum of two tickets can be purchased under each valid ID. Rush tickets are final sale and not eligible for exchange.

Energy Rush Hours are like traffic rush hours. Just as traffic clogs up roads when everyone drives to work at the same time, Energy Rush Hours occur when everyone in a particular area turns on air conditioning (AC) or heating at once. Imagine what can happen when millions of people turn on their air conditioners during a heat wave. This, in addition to all the usual energy use in households (running the refrigerator, the TV, lights, computers etc.) creates a peak in energy demand and increases costs.
